1983 All-Ireland Senior B Hurling Championship

The 1983 All-Ireland Senior B Hurling Championship was the tenth staging of Ireland's secondary hurling knock-out competition. Kerry won the championship, beating London 2–8 to 1–7 in the final at Austin Stack Park, Tralee.
